Sunrise Academy was rated "Good" by Ofsted at its last inspection on 25 February 2025.
Sunrise Academy scores 32.8/100 on the LocaleIQ index, placing it in the bottom 33% of all open schools in England. The score is a composite of Ofsted inspection results, GCSE outcomes, and parent satisfaction surveys.
Sunrise Academy achieved an Attainment 8 score of 2.5. 0% of pupils achieved grade 9–4 in English and Maths.
